1. FTL – Full Truck Load Service
When your shipment can fill (or almost fill) a truck, FTL land freight is usually the best option.
Direct, point-to-point movement
Faster transit, minimal handling
Ideal for time-critical and high-value cargo
Lower damage risk
Best for: manufacturers, bulk shipments, seasonal peaks, project cargo.
2. LTL – Less Than Truck Load Service
If your cargo doesn’t fill a full truck, our LTL land freight service lets you share space and cost.
Pay only for the space you use
Consolidation of multiple small shipments
Regular departures on key routes
Perfect for SMEs and online sellers
Best for: e-commerce, distributors, smaller and frequent shipments.

Service Coverage & Typical Transit Times
Below is a sample illustration of how our land freight transit times might look. These are example figures, actual times depend on distance, traffic, and border conditions.
| Route Type | Distance Range (km) | Typical Transit Time | Mode |
|---|---|---|---|
| Intra-city / Local Delivery | 0 – 80 km | Same day | Van / Small Truck |
| Regional (City to City) | 80 – 400 km | 1 – 2 days | Medium Truck |
| Long Haul Domestic | 400 – 1200 km | 2 – 4 days | Heavy Truck (FTL) |
| Cross-Border (Neighbouring Country) | 500 – 1500 km | 3 – 7 days | FTL / Consolidated |
We always share the ETA before dispatch, and we keep you updated if there is any unusual delay on the route.
Land Freight Cost & Sample Price Structure
We try to keep land freight pricing simple and transparent. Key cost factors usually include:
Distance (km)
Shipment weight / volume
Type of vehicle (van, 6-wheeler, 10-wheeler, trailer, etc.)
Special requirements (reefer, tail lift, express delivery, extra manpower)
Here is a sample cost table for reference (illustrative only, not final quotation):
| Service Type | Capacity (Approx.) | Typical Use Case | Approx. Rate* |
|---|---|---|---|
| Local Van Delivery | Up to 1 ton | Parcels, cartons, samples | From $0.50/km |
| 6-Wheel Truck (LTL / FTL) | 3–5 tons | Pallets, boxes, general cargo | From $0.75/km |
| 10-Wheel Truck (FTL) | 8–12 tons | Bulk goods, industrial cargo | From $1.10/km |
| Trailer / Container Haulage | 20–28 tons | Containers, project cargo | From $1.60/km |
*These figures are indicative only to show structure. Actual land freight rates from Movers BS depend on your exact route, volume, and requirements.
Simple Example Cost Calculation (Indicative)
Let’s say you want to move 6 pallets (3 tons) over 350 km on an LTL basis:
Base per-km rate (LTL, 6-wheel truck): $0.80/km
Distance: 350 km
Estimated transport cost = 350 × 0.80 = $280
If you choose FTL for the same route (for faster transit and dedicated vehicle), the rate per km may be slightly higher, but you gain speed and lower handling.
For accurate numbers, we always provide a custom quotation based on your shipment details.

Land Freight vs Air & Sea – Where It Fits
Each mode has its role, and land freight usually sits in the middle:
Faster than sea freight on many regional routes
Cheaper than air freight, especially for heavier shipments
Better for short- to medium-distance routes and inland points
Perfect for door-to-door distribution and flexible pickups
